🛡️ Elder Safeguarding Policy

Our commitment to protecting residents from abuse, neglect, and exploitation.

⚖️ Draft — this text is a proposed framework awaiting legal review and formal adoption by the society's administration. It describes intended practice, not yet an adopted instrument.

Zero tolerance

Abuse of an elder — physical, verbal, financial, or through neglect — is never tolerated at the Golden Age Home, whether by staff, volunteers, visitors, or family members. Every report is taken seriously, recorded, and acted on.

How to report a concern

Anyone — resident, family member, staff, or visitor — can raise a safeguarding concern by phone (+962 6 552 9397), in person to the duty supervisor, or through the complaints channel on this website. Reports may be made confidentially.

Staff screening and training

Care staff are reference-checked before hiring and receive training on dignified care and abuse recognition. Volunteers work under staff supervision.

Financial protection

Staff may not accept gifts of money from residents, be named in residents' wills, or handle residents' personal funds outside documented procedures.
